Basic Information
Molecular Formula
C25H26N4O
Molecular Weight
398.5 g/mol
Chemical Identifiers
SMILES
C=CC1CN2CCC1CC2C(C3=CC=NC4=CC=CC=C34)NC(=O)C5=CC=CC=N5
InChIKey
DKBSGEPCDLMFJP-UHFFFAOYSA-N
Database References
MDL Number
MFCD27976819
